Missouri teen allegedly spikes co-workers’ drinks with LSD

ARNOLD, MISSOURI – Police in Arnold, Missouri said a 19-year-old Enterprise Car Rental employee spiked his co-workers’ drinks with LSD.

The man reportedly told police he did it because his co-workers had “negative energy” and he wanted them to lighten up.

Police were called to the Enterprise Rent-A-Car location after workers started feeling “dizzy and shaky.”

“You’re going to have an increased heart rate, temperature, uh, higher blood pressure. It’s been described as causing the shakes or tremors before,” said Task Force Commander, Sgt. Tony Dennis.

Police said the 19-year-old admitted to putting LSD in two of his co-workers’ water bottles and another’s coffee cup.

No charges are expected to be filed until after lab tests are done on the water bottles.
